About The Role
We are seeking a highly skilled Senior Cloud DevOps Engineer to join our dynamic team supporting Oracle Analytics Data Intelligence Cloud Service. This role is pivotal in managing and optimizing our critical cloud infrastructure deployed across US Government and US Defense clouds. The ideal candidate will be responsible for ensuring the seamless operation of cloud environments, automating deployment processes, monitoring system performance, and enhancing security measures.
As a key member of the DevOps team, you will collaborate closely with development, operations, and security teams to improve service reliability, automate workflows, and implement best practices for infrastructure management. This position requires a proactive approach to incident management, disaster recovery planning, and continuous process improvement, all within a secure, compliant environment. The role offers an exciting opportunity to work on mission-critical cloud applications, supporting national security and government operations, with the potential for career growth and professional development.
Qualifications
- Bachelor's or Master's Deg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or a related field from a reputable university.
- Minimum of 4 years of hands-on experience in cloud platform management, DevOps practices, and automation.
- Proficiency with cloud platforms such as Oracle Cloud Infrastructure (OCI), AWS, Azure, or Google Cloud Platform (GCP).
- Strong experience with Linux/Unix system administration and scripting (Python, Bash, Shell).
- Experience with containerization technologies such as Docker and orchestration tools like Kubernetes and Docker Compose.
- Demonstrated expertise in CI/CD pipelines, automation, and infrastructure as code (IaC) tools like Terraform or Ansible.
- Knowledge of security frameworks, vulnerability scanning tools, and compliance standards.
- Experience with monitoring and logging tools such as Prometheus, Grafana, and relevant security scanners (Nessus, Fortify, Sonatype, Parfait).
- Excellent troubleshooting, problem-solving, and incident management skills.
- Strong communication and collaboration abilities, capable of working with remote and diverse teams.
- U.S. citizenship and ability to obtain security clearance required.
Responsibilities
- Develop, maintain, and enhance automated deployment and operational tools to streamline cloud infrastructure management.
- Implement and manage infrastructure as code (IaC) for provisioning and configuration of cloud resources.
- Monitor system performance, conduct root cause analysis, and implement solutions to prevent outages and improve reliability.
- Manage security protocols, conduct vulnerability assessments, and ensure compliance with government standards.
- Automate routine tasks such as software builds, deployments, and security scans to increase efficiency.
- Establish and maintain alerting systems to proactively identify and respond to potential issues.
- Perform regular system updates, upgrades, and disaster recovery testing to ensure high availability and resilience.
- Coordinate with development and operations teams to optimize workflows and improve deployment speed.
- Support incident management processes, analyze logs, and troubleshoot infrastructure and application issues.
- Configure and manage cloud infrastructure services, including start/stop, upgrades, and scaling activities.
- Contribute to documentation of procedures, configurations, and incident reports to support audit and compliance requirements.
- Lead efforts to automate security controls, vulnerability mitigation, and compliance checks within CI/CD pipelines.
- Participate in 24/7 on-call rotations to support critical cloud deployments and resolve urgent issues promptly.
- Support the creation of custom analytics reports and data configurations to monitor service health and customer experience.
